You receive the "MMSYSTEM277 A problem occured initializing MCI. Try..." error message when you try to play a movie file (232547)



The information in this article applies to:

  • Microsoft Windows 98

This article was previously published under Q232547

SYMPTOMS

When you attempt to play a movie (.mov) file, you may receive one or both of the following error messages:
  • MMSYSTEM277 A problem occured initializing MCI. Try restarting Windows.
    No combination of filters could be found to render the stream.

CAUSE

This issue can occur if you are using an out-of-date version of Microsoft Windows Media Player.

RESOLUTION

To resolve this issue, install the most current version of Windows Media Player from the Microsoft Windows Update Site:
  1. Click Start, click Windows Update, click Product Updates, and then click Yes.
  2. Click to select the Windows Media Player check box, and then click Download.
  3. Follow the instructions on the screen to finish the installation of Windows Media Player.
